Summary of Residency Program
The Internal Medicine Residency at Bayonne Medical Center, part of CarePoint Health, is committed to creating a diverse learning environment while preparing residents for successful careers in internal medicine. With a robust curriculum focusing on both clinical rotations and didactic learning, residents gain exposure to a variety of medical conditions and complex patient scenarios, ensuring they are well-prepared for the American Board of Internal Medicine (ABIM) exam. The program values comprehensive education, mentorship, and the cultivation of interpersonal skills necessary for effective healthcare delivery.

Curriculum & Education
Overview
The curriculum enables participation in various conferences that complement hands-on training in rotations, with protected didactic time Monday to Friday. Didactics are scheduled monthly by subspecialists to aid study for ABIM boards, focusing on confident clinician development.
Application
The application process includes applying through ERAS, with application deadlines typically falling in December. The interview dates are usually set for late January to early February. Specific deadlines and requirements can vary, so applicants should consult the 'How to Apply' section on the program's website for up-to-date information.
